    George Lawson Gallery : Judith Belzer - Paths of Desire.

    Comment by AB: Dynamic imaginative abstracted landscapes by Judith Belzer address the effects of industry and human endeavors on the environment. Even though in reality the endings aren't always pretty, she presents her aerial observations in exceptionally appealing ways, perhaps hinting at the seductive yet potentially catastrophic consequences of too much manmade meddling with the natural order of things.     CULT - Aimee Friberg Exhibitions : Gathering into Being - Michelle Blade.

    Comment by AB: Los Angeles artist Michelle Blade concocts an indeterminate reality in silhouette, a place where everything blends. The works in this exhibit appear to be more about spirit and essence than cold hard facts. Yes, you can identify shapes, subjects and objects, but here you have the opportunity to look inside and contemplate life from within rather than judge based solely on outward appearances as we so often do.     Intersection for the Arts : The Changemaker Social.

    Artists: Ana Teresa Fernandez, Eric Fischer, Wendy MacNaughton, Lordy Rodriguez, Michael Arcega, Conrad Atkinson, Eliza Barrios, Mark Baugh-Sasaki, Zackary Canepari, Pablo Cristi, Ala Ebtekar, Takehito Etani, Zackary Canepari, Katie Gilmartin, Matt Gonzalez, Julia Goodman, Michael Hall, Margaret Harrison, Chad Hasegawa, Taraneh Hemami, Karrie Hovey, Samuel Levi-Jones, Mia Nakano, billy ocallaghan, Jenny Odell, Susan O'Malley, Joan Osato, Katrina Rodabaugh, Leah Rosenberg, Jos Sances, Lisa Solomon, Truong Tran, Imin Yeh.

    Comment by AB: The proceeds from this Intersection for the Arts annual auction and sale go towards funding programs for artists, educators, and activists with an emphasis on increasing awareness and social change. Intersection is one of San Francisco's best and longest standing non-profit arts organizations. Always worth supporting.

    Yerba Buena Center for the Arts Room for Big Ideas: Social in Practice - YBCA/Art Practical Artist Residency.

    Artists: Shalini Agrawal, Chris Treggiari.

    Comment by AB: This participatory installation by Shalini Agrawal and Chris Treggiari researches and examines the practice of various artists "in an effort to create accessibility and understanding for a larger audience." I'm not quite sure what the parameters of this larger audience are, but one of them seems to be an MFA-level understanding of what social practice is all about. If we're talking about larger audiences, it's always good to begin by presenting the event in language that anyone can understand, not insider art jargon. Also on the docket will be the introduction of the YBCA/Art Practical 2014 Artist in Residency Award Winners, Dee Hibbert-Jones and Nomi Talisman.
